🧠 I. ROOT THINKING WHEN TRADING FUTURES
1. Futures are high leverage tools → Extremely high risk
• The higher the leverage, the easier it is to burn the account if you do not control your psychology and discipline well.
• Do not go all-in – only use 1-5% of your assets for one order (depending on the level of risk you are willing to accept).
2. Trading has probabilities – no order is 100% certain
• There must be a scenario for both increases and decreases, anticipating stop loss/take profit areas.
• The mindset of 'hit where you win' is the biggest mistake.
3. No system = gambling
• You must have a clear strategy: entry point, stop loss point, take profit according to each setup

2. Manage capital tightly (Most important)
• Set a maximum stop loss of 1-2% of account/trade
• Minimum RR (Risk:Reward) ratio of 1:2 or 1:3
3. Read volume & liquidity
• Volume increasing along with price increases → signs of money inflow
• Pay attention to liquidity zones → where big players often hunt orders
4. Know when NOT to trade
• Do not trade when the market is strongly sideways, low volume
• Avoid trading right after major news (FOMC, CPI…)
📅 III. EFFECTIVE TRADING PROCESS
1. Identify the main trend (on larger frames: 4H, 1D)
2. Find entry points according to the method you choose (15m – 1H frame)
3. Set stop loss, take profit according to RR
4. Enter trades with moderate volume
5. Record all trades to self-reflect and learn
⚠️ IV. COMMON MISTAKES (should be avoided)
• ❌ Entering trades based on emotions, without clear analysis
• ❌ Holding losses, not cutting losses in time
• ❌ Using too high leverage (20x, 50x…)
• ❌ Entering trades while the market is sideways
• ❌ Not keeping a trading journal → no progress
💡 V. SUGGESTED SUPPORT TOOLS
• TradingView – draw charts, backtest strategies
• CoinGlass – view funding rate, open interest
• Binance Futures Heatmap – detect liquidity zones
• Bookmap (if in-depth) – track order flow
